Many railroad injury fela lawyer-related injuries can be traced to dangerous conditions at work that are difficult to identify. For instance, mechanical issues like malfunctioning switches and signals can cause life-threatening injuries or even death. The federal employers’ liability Employers Liability Act (FELA) allows railroad workers injured to make claims for damages, such as lost wages as well as medical expenses as well as pain and suffering and many more.

A FELA lawyer will assist you to understand the different types of damages that you can recover and how to calculate your losses precisely. To determine the full amount of your damages, they will take into account your past and future medical expenses loss of income, loss of consortium, emotional distress and more. The damages will be presented to the railroad and their insurers to receive the compensation you deserve.

Railroad companies and their insurers are experts at minimizing payouts on injuries claims. A FELA lawyer will give you the attention you require to ensure you receive the maximum amount of amount of compensation. Additionally, they will guide you through the complex FELA process and ensure that your claim is filed within the three-year time period required by law.
